Why AI matters at this scale
People en Español's digital arm, operating via showbizcafe.com, sits at the intersection of a massive cultural trend and a challenging media landscape. As a mid-market digital publisher with an estimated 201-500 employees, the company faces the classic squeeze: the need to produce high-volume, timely content to capture ad revenue, while managing the costs of a sizable editorial and production staff. AI is not a futuristic luxury here; it is the most viable lever to break this trade-off. At this scale, the organization is large enough to have structured data and repeatable workflows, yet typically lacks the deep-pocketed R&D budgets of a Condé Nast or BuzzFeed. This makes pragmatic, off-the-shelf AI tools and API-driven integrations the sweet spot for driving efficiency and top-line growth.
1. Hyper-Personalization for Bilingual Audiences
The core asset of showbizcafe.com is its deep connection to the U.S. Hispanic market, a demographic that is young, mobile-first, and bilingual. A one-size-fits-all homepage is leaving money on the table. An AI-driven personalization engine can analyze a user's language preference, content consumption history, and device to dynamically curate a feed of celebrity news, telenovela updates, and music releases. The ROI is direct: increased page views per session and higher dwell time directly translate to more ad inventory sold at a premium. This is a high-impact use case that can be implemented via personalization APIs integrated with their existing CMS.
2. Generative AI as a Bilingual Content Engine
The company's unique value prop is serving content in both English and Spanish. Traditionally, this requires separate editorial teams or slow, costly translation services. Generative AI models can now draft articles, translate them with cultural nuance, and even adapt headlines for different platforms. This isn't about replacing journalists; it's about arming them with a superpower. An editor can write a breaking story in English and have an AI produce a publication-ready Spanish version in seconds, which they then polish. The ROI is a dramatic reduction in time-to-publish and the ability to cover more stories without linearly scaling headcount.
3. Intelligent Ad Monetization
For an ad-supported publisher, a 5-10% improvement in CPMs is transformative. Machine learning models can forecast traffic spikes around events like the Latin Grammys or a major telenovela finale. The system can then automatically adjust floor prices for programmatic ads or trigger direct-sales alerts to the sales team. Furthermore, AI can power video ad insertion within auto-generated highlight clips from red carpets, creating new, high-value video inventory. The ROI is measured in immediate revenue uplift from existing traffic.
Deployment Risks Specific to This Size Band
A 201-500 person media company faces specific risks. First, talent and change management: editorial staff may fear job displacement, requiring a transparent strategy that positions AI as an assistant, not a replacement. Second, data quality: personalization models are only as good as the tagging and taxonomy of the content. A prerequisite audit of their CMS metadata is critical. Third, brand safety: an unmonitored generative AI could produce a factually incorrect or culturally insensitive celebrity story, causing reputational damage. A strict human-in-the-loop process for all AI-generated content is non-negotiable. Finally, technical debt: integrating modern AI APIs with a legacy CMS can be complex, demanding a phased, crawl-walk-run approach starting with the highest-ROI, lowest-integration-risk project, such as newsletter personalization.

6 agent deployments worth exploring for people en espanol magazine
AI-Powered Content Personalization
Implement a recommendation engine that analyzes user behavior to serve personalized celebrity news, galleries, and videos, increasing page views per session and ad impressions.
Automated Bilingual Content Creation
Use generative AI to draft, translate, and localize articles from English to Spanish and vice versa, dramatically reducing time-to-publish and editorial costs.
Predictive Ad Revenue Optimization
Leverage machine learning to forecast traffic patterns and dynamically adjust ad placements and pricing, maximizing CPMs during peak entertainment news cycles.
AI-Driven Social Media Trend Detection
Deploy NLP models to monitor social platforms for breaking celebrity news and trending topics, alerting editors to create timely, high-traffic content.
Intelligent Video Highlight Generation
Automatically clip and caption key moments from red carpet events or interviews using computer vision and speech-to-text, fueling video-first social channels.
Chatbot for Audience Engagement
Build a conversational AI agent on the website and social media to quiz users on celebrity trivia, deliver personalized news digests, and gather zero-party data.
